﻿* html
{
 display: inline;
}

body 
{
    font-family:Arial, Helvetica, sans-serif;
    margin:0;

}


#divContainer
{
    width: 100%;
    margin-left: auto;
    margin-right: auto;
 
}

#divMainContent 
{
    text-align: left;
}

#divISI
{
    text-align: left;
    color:#333333;
    font-family:Arial,Helvetica;
    font-size:11px;
    line-height:16px;
    width: 780px;
    padding-top: 10px;
}

#HomePage #divISI
{   
    padding-left: 35px;
}

#divISI strong,  #divISI h4
{
    color:#333333;
    font-family:Arial,Helvetica;
    font-size:11px;
    line-height:16px;
    padding-left:0;
}

#divISI a:hover, #divISI a:active 
{
    color:#EF3E35;
    text-decoration:underline;
}

#divISI a, #divISI a:visited 
{
    color:#EF3E35;
    font-family:Arial,Helvetica;
    font-size:11px;
    text-decoration:none;
}

#divISI li 
{
    color:#333333;
    font-family:Arial,Helvetica,sans-serif;
    font-size:11px;
    line-height:16px;
    margin-right:0;
    padding:0;
}

#divISIPage
{
    color:#333333;
    font-family:Arial,Helvetica,sans-serif;
    font-size:13px;
    line-height:21px;
    margin-right:15px;
    padding:5px;
}

#divISIPage h4
{
    color:#333333;
    font-family:Arial,Helvetica,sans-serif;
    font-size:15px;
    font-weight:bold;
    line-height:21px;
    padding:5px;
}

#tdHeader
{
    background-image: url(images/rhopro_sub_header2.jpg);
    background-repeat: no-repeat;
    
}

#tdTopNav
{
    background-image: url(images/rhopro_utilitysub_bar.gif);
    background-repeat: no-repeat;
}

#HomeHeader #tdTopNav
{
    background-image: url(images/rhopro_utilitynav_bar.gif);
    background-repeat: no-repeat;
}

#tdRightFade
{
    background: url(images/rhopro_right_shadow.jpg);
    background-repeat: repeat-y;
    width: 37px;
}

#tdLeftFade
{
    background: url(images/rhopro_left_shadow.jpg);
    background-repeat: repeat-y;
    width: 33px;
}

#tdWedge
{
    background: url(images/rhopro_sub_bottom_wedge.jpg);
    background-repeat: no-repeat;
    padding-top: 100px;
}

     
.text{

	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#333333;
	line-height:21px;
	margin-right:15px;
	padding:5px;
	}

.text a:link, .text a:visited, .text a:active  {

	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#EF3E35 ;
	line-height:21px;
	text-decoration: underline;
	}
    
.text a:hover {

	font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#EF3E35;
	line-height:21px;
	text-decoration: underline;
}    

a:link, a:visited, a:active
{
    font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#EF3E35 ;
	line-height:21px;
	text-decoration: underline;
}

a:hover
{
    font-family:Arial, Helvetica, sans-serif;
	font-size:13px;
	color:#EF3E35;
	line-height:21px;
	text-decoration: none;
}


    
.footer
{
    font-family: Arial, Helvetica;
	font-size:11px;
	color:#333333;
	text-decoration:none;

}

#footer
{    padding-top: 15px;
}




	.footer a, .footer a:visited
	{
		font-family: Arial, Helvetica;
	    font-size:11px;
	    color:#333333;
		text-decoration:none;
	}
	
	.footer a:hover, .footer a:active
	{
		color:#333333;
		text-decoration:underline;
		font-size:11px;
	}



.footer_ISI
{
    font-family: Arial, Helvetica;
	font-size:11px;
	line-height:16px;
	color:#333333;
}

	.footer_ISI a, .footer_ISI a:visited
	{
		font-family: Arial, Helvetica;
	    font-size:11px;
	    color:#EF3E35;
	    text-decoration:none;
	}
	
	.footer_ISI a:hover, .footer_ISI a:active
	{
		color:#EF3E35;
		text-decoration:underline;
		font-size:11px;
	}

	.linkseparator
	{
		font-family: Arial, Helvetica;
	    font-size:11px;
	    color:#333333;
		padding:0 6px 0 6px;
	}

.copyright
{
	font-family: Arial, Helvetica;
	font-size:11px;
	color:#333333;
	text-align:right;
	padding:5px 0 0 0;
}

/*class added for references*/
.references 
	{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#333333;
	line-height:21px
	}

/* class for footnotes*/
.footnotes{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#333333;
	line-height:21px
}

/* class use for reducing the gap between the text in UL tag*/
.UL{
   	
	margin-top: -10px;
	 
}


/* class created for required field (*) */
.asterik
{
	color:"#ff0000"
}

/* class for header*/
.header{
	font-family:Arial, Helvetica, sans-serif;
	font-size:15px;
	color:#333333;
	line-height:21px;
	padding:5px;
	font-weight:bold;

}

/*added for header links*/
.header a, .header a:visited, .header a:hover, .header a:active{
	font-family:Arial, Helvetica, sans-serif;
	font-size:15px;
	color:#ff0000;
	line-height:21px;
	font-weight:bold;
	text-decoration:underline;

}
.background{
	background-repeat:no-repeat;
}

.utilitynav{
	font-family:Arial, Helvetica, sans-serif;
	font-size:11px;
	color:#EC3841;
	line-height:21px;
}

.utilitynav1{
	font-family:Arial, Helvetica, sans-serif;
	font-size:10px;
	color:#333333;
	line-height:21px;
}

.utilitynav1 a, .utilitynav1 a:visited
	{
		font-family: Arial, Helvetica;
	    font-size:10px;
	    color:#333333;
		text-decoration:none;
	}
	
	.utilitynav1 a:hover, .utilitynav1 a:active
	{
		color:#333333;
		font-size:10px;
		text-decoration:underline;
	}
    
.sup
    {
        text-decoration:none;
    }


li 
{ 
	color:#333333;
	font-family:Arial,Helvetica,sans-serif;
	font-size:13px;
	line-height:21px;
	margin-right:15px;
	padding:5px;
}

 
#hm_mn_flash
{
	position:relative;
	left:0px;
	top: 5px;

	#left:-0px;
	#top: 0px;


}

#hm_mn_flash2
{
	position:relative;
	 
	top: 0px;

	 
	#top: -15px;

}

#hm_mn_flash3
{
	position:relative;
	left:-13px;
	top: 5px;

	#left:-0px;
	#top: 0px;

}

 
 

strong
{
	color:#333333;
	font-family:Arial,Helvetica,sans-serif;
	font-size:14px;
 
	padding-left: 5px; 
}

sup
{
	text-decoration: none;
}

a sup
{
	text-decoration: none;
}

 
.divCallout
{
	margin-bottom: 50px;


}


.footer_ISI strong
{
	color:#333333;
	font-family:Arial,Helvetica;
	font-size:11px;
	line-height:16px;
	
 	 
	padding-left: 0px; 

}

.footer_ISI li
{
	color:#333333;
	font-family:Arial,Helvetica,sans-serif;
	font-size:11px;
	line-height:16px;
	margin-right:0px;
	padding:0px;


}


.divSchedule
{
	margin-right: 15px;
	margin-bottom: 30px;
}

.divSchedule table
{
	border-width: 1px;
	border-style: solid;
	border-color: #fff7fb;
	
}


.divSchedule td
{
	font-family: Arial, Helvetica, sans-serif;
	font-size: 12px;
	line-height:21px;
	text-align: left;
	vertical-align: top;
	padding-bottom: 10px;
	 
}

.tblHeader 
{
	background:transparent url(images/list_tile1.gif) repeat-x scroll 0pt 50%;
	
}

.tblHeader td
{
	padding-bottom: 0px;
}


.tblAltRow
{
	background-color: #fff7fb;
}

h4
{
	font-size: 13px;
	color: #ff0000;
	margin: 0px;
	margin-top: 10px;
}

.topic
{
	color:#333333;
	font-family:Arial,Helvetica,sans-serif;
	font-size:13px;
	line-height:18px;
	margin: 0px;
	margin-right:15px;
	padding:0px;
}

#HomePage
{
    width: 100%;
 
    text-align: center;
}

#HomeContainer
{
    text-align: left;
    width: 850px;
    margin-left: auto;
    margin-right: auto;
}

#HomeContent
{
    background-image: url(images/rhopro_mainimage.jpg);
    background-repeat: no-repeat;
    height: 479px;
    width: 780px;
    #width: 850px;
    padding-left: 33px;
    padding-right: 37px;
}

#HomeFooter
{
    font-family: Arial, Helvetica;
	font-size:11px;
	color:#333333;
	text-decoration:none;
 
	background:url(images/rhopro_bottom_wedge.jpg) 0 0 no-repeat;	
	 
    padding-left:33px;
    padding-right:10px;
    padding-top: 100px;
    width:780px;
    #width:820px;
}

#HomeHeader
{
    width: 850px;
    height: 91px;
    background:url(images/rhopro_header.jpg) 0 0 no-repeat;
}

#HomeLeft
{
     
    background:url(images/rhopro_left_shadow.jpg) 0 0 repeat-y;
    height: 479px;  
    width: 33px; 
     
    float: left;
}

#HomeRight
{
    background:url(images/rhopro_right_shadow.jpg) 0 0 repeat-y;
    height: 479px;  
    width: 37px;  
    float:right;
}

#HomeLeftNav
{
    width: 200px;   
}

#HomeRightCallouts
{
    float: right;
    vertical-align: top;
    text-align: right;
    width: 250px;
}

#HomeRightCallout1
{
    margin-top: 80px;
    height: 155px;
    width: 214px;
}

#HomeLeftCallouts
{
    width: 200px;   
    padding-top: 3px;
}

#HomeLeftCallout1
{
    width:200px;
    height: 90px;   
    margin-top: 5px;
}

#HomeITPLink
{
    text-align: right;
    vertical-align: bottom;    
    margin-right: 37px;
    padding-top: 16px;
}

#divLeftNav
{
    background-image: url(images/rhopro_sub_nav_curve.jpg); background-repeat: no-repeat;
}


h1
{
    color:#333333;
    font-family:Arial,Helvetica,sans-serif;
    font-size:15px;
    font-weight:bold;
    line-height:21px;
    padding:5px;
}

.sitemap
{
    list-style-type: none;
}

.sitemap ul
{
    list-style-type: none;
}

.sitemap ul li
{
    padding: 0px;
}

.sitemap .menu1
{
    font-weight: bold;
}


#divSearchResults
{
    font-size: .8em;
    line-height: 1.1em;
}

#divSearchResults p
{
    margin-bottom: 20px;
    }
    
    
    #divCaptcha
{
    text-align: center;
}
#divCaptcha label.lblWide
{
    text-align: left;
    display: block;
}
#divCaptcha ul
{
    padding: 0px;
    margin: 0px;
}
#divCaptcha img
{
    
    margin:  5px auto;
    padding-right: 5px;
}

#divCaptcha .textbox
{
    width: 210px;
    margin:  5px auto;
    padding-left: 5px;
    display: inline;
}


#divCaptcha ul li
{
 list-style-type: none;
 }

.required 
{
 color: Red;
 }


